Chapter IX

Zhang Xin passed the assassin's confession to Tang Yin, and after the latter read it, he was shocked. The assassin was actually controlled by the Jiqiao Manor, but looking at Xia Jie's actions and tone, it did not seem like he harbored evil intentions!

Tang Yin was skeptical of this confession, so he decided to make a trip to the Dark Arrow himself to thoroughly understand the situation.

Actually, if Tang Yin wanted to obtain the truth from the assassin, it was as easy as flipping his palm. He only needed to use the Soul Combustion of the Dark Fire, but that way the assassin would not be able to live and would not have any value.

Accompanied by Zhang Xin, Tang Yin arrived at the base of the hidden arrow, where Hidden House was no different from before. It was still quiet, cold and eerie.

In the dungeon of Hidden House, Tang Yin saw Qiu Zhen and Cheng Jin.

At this time, Hidden Arrow Crew was severely torturing the two assassins, but no matter what kind of torture Hidden Arrow Crew they used, the two assassins insisted on accepting their assignments due to Jiqiao Manor.

The assassin was adamant, but even Cheng Jin, who was known for his tough words, was helpless against him. Just then, Tang Yin arrived, and Qiu Zhen and Cheng Jin hurried forward to pay their respects. Tang Yin made a gesture and asked: "How's the investigation going? Has the assassin's confession changed? "

Cheng Jin looked at Qiu Zhen, and slowly shook his head, and said: "Great King, the assassin always claimed that he was ordered by the Jiqiao Manor, in this subordinate's opinion, this matter should ?" Now, Cheng Jin also believed that the assassin should have been sent out by Jiqiao Manor, but Qiu Zhen didn't agree to it at all.

Zhang Xin continued from the side, "Great King, we have already used all available torture methods, but the assassin's confession has not changed, this means that the confession is not fake. The great king should quickly order the encirclement and annihilation of Jiqiao Manor, if not, long delays will cause many troubles, no doubt about it!"

Tang Yin didn't comment. With his hands behind his back, he said to Cheng Jin: "Bring me to the assassin."

"Yes!" "Great King!" Cheng Jin replied as he led the way and led Tang Yin deeper into the dungeon.

The dungeon was dank and dark, and the air was thick with the stench of decay and blood. After walking to the two innermost torture chambers, Cheng Jin stopped in his tracks, turned, and clasped his hands together. "Your Majesty, the assassin is inside."

"Yes!" Tang Yin looked around, and then walked into the interrogation room that was closest to him. Since they were underground, the interrogation room wasn't very spacious, but the soundproofing was very good. Even if there were two adjacent interrogation rooms, they wouldn't hear each other.

In the center of the interrogation room, there was a thick wooden stake standing there. A half-naked man with shorts was tied to it, and if you looked carefully, you would see that there wasn't a single undamaged spot on his body. There were whip wounds, branding wounds, stabbing wounds, and even cuts all over his body, and his head was lowered, his hair was disheveled, and he was motionless.

All around the interrogation room were all kinds of torture instruments. Most of them were weirdly shaped and had never been seen before, and there were some with dark brown colored blood stains on them. On the left and right side of the wooden stake, there were several Hidden Arrow Crew s. Their upper bodies were naked and they were covered in sweat.

"Great King!" Most of the Hidden Arrow Crew knew Tang Yin, and when they saw the King, they all kneeled down to greet him.

Hearing everyone shout "King", the assassin who was tied to the wooden stake trembled a little, but in the end, he did not raise his head, and continued to lift his head, half-dead.

Tang Yin indicated for everyone to get up, then walked in front of the assassin, looked up and down, and asked: "Say again, who ordered you to do this?"

"Machine... Clever... Mountain... Zhuang ? The man's voice was hoarse and weak as he mumbled weakly.

"Humph!" Tang Yin laughed coldly, and said: "Your companion has already confessed everything, yet you are still stubborn and stubborn, and will only look for trouble."

"Yes ?" It's a trick... "Manor ?" The big sized man acted as if he did not hear Tang Yin's words, and continued to say these words.

Tang Yin squinted his eyes and retreated a little.

The Hidden Arrow Crew on the left and right looked at each other, then all went forward at once. One of them held onto a sharp pliers, clamped onto the nail of the big sized man's thumb, and fiercely pulled it downwards.

AHH@@

Knowing that he had fainted, and having other Hidden Arrow Crew bring in cold water, the assassin pointed his finger at the big man. Under the rain, the assassin woke up slowly and said in an intermittent voice, "Yes ? It's a coincidence... Mountain... Zhuang ?

Tang Yin's gaze turned as he looked at the big sized man's fingers. Out of the ten fingers, six or seven were bloody, and his fingernails had already been forcefully pulled off by Hidden Arrow Crew.

Even though his fingers were linked to his heart, the assassin was still determined to be ordered around by the Jiqiao Manor despite the torture. If this was a lie, the assassin's willpower had already reached a frightening degree.

He thought for a moment, then turned and walked out. Cheng Jin immediately followed him and asked: "King, what do you think?"

"Another assassin like him?"

"Yes."0

"Isn't there another seriously injured assassin?"

Cheng Jin was startled at first, then anxiously said: "This subordinate will send people to interrogate them."

"No need." Tang Yin waved his hand and said: "Take me to see him."

"Yes sir!" The assassin who was heavily injured was also at Dark Arrow's place, but that person's injuries were too severe, and even now, his life was at risk. He was half conscious, and Cheng Jin really did not understand what the King could do if he went to see him.

Cheng Jin led Tang Yin out of the dungeon and into the backyard of Dark Arrow.

It was already late in the night, and there were no lights at all. It was terrifyingly dark, so dark that even a Night-vision Eye could not see their five fingers in front of them.

Cheng Jin stood firmly in front of a side room, and said in a low voice: "King, the assassin is in this room."

There were no guards outside this side room, and looked no different from other houses, but Tang Yin could feel that around this side room, in the dark corners, there were hidden a large number of Spirit Cultivator of Dark s.

Tang Yin pushed open the door and entered. Qiu Zhen, Zhang Xin and Cheng Jin all wanted to follow in, but without turning back, Tang Yin waved his hand and said: "As long as you accompany me, Qiu Zhen, Zhang Xin, you two wait for me outside."

Qiu Zhen and Zhang Xin's face were filled with suspicions, but they could not disobey the king's orders, the two of them still stood obediently outside the door.

Tang Yin and Cheng Jin entered the room. The moment they entered, their nostrils were immediately filled with the strong smell of medicine. Tang Yin frowned, raised his hands, covered his nose with his sleeves and walked in front of the bed.

Looking down at the bed, he saw a large man lying flat on the bed. His body was still wrapped in thick bandages.

"Your Majesty, this thief is seriously injured. If we want to wake him up, we'll have to put in a lot of effort."

"Don't wake him up." Tang Yin chuckled and said: "Let him be a fool and go see the King of Hell!" As he spoke, Tang Yin raised his hand and a bizarre ball of black flame appeared in the center of his palm.

Seeing that, Cheng Jin immediately understood Tang Yin's intention, the King wanted to use the Fire of Darkness to suck the assassin inside.

The Fire of Darkness was too venomous, and it was not like they were on the battlefield either. Tang Yin did not wish for the ministers under him to see him using the Fire of Darkness to suck an unconscious person inside. This was the main reason why he left Qiu Zhen and Zhang Xin outside the room.

Tang Yin turned his wrist, aimed straight at the assassin's head, and pushed down with his palm. In an instant, the Fire of Darkness burned the assassin's entire body, without letting out any sound, his body did not have any injuries, but the assassin's life was already gone, and traces of white spirit energy floated out from his body. Tang Yin inhaled and absorbed all the spirit mist into his body. After that, he sat cross-legged on the floor, closed his eyes and started meditating, searching the assassin's memories for clues that were of value to him.

In the assassin's memory, Tang Yin found a piece of information that shocked him greatly.

This assassin was not from Wind, but rather, he was from Ranger of Ning Country.

Ever since Ning Country was swallowed up by the combined forces of Feng Country And Mo Country, a large group of Ranger of Ning Country s who were unwilling to accept the fact that Ning Country had fallen formed two secret organizations. One was aimed at Mo Country, while the other one was aimed at Feng Country.

However, at that time, the Ranger of Ning Country who had gathered together could not be considered an organization, as most of them fought on their own. But the Countercurrent Flow that had appeared now was different, it was a strict, disciplined, and extremely systematic, secret organization.

In the assassin's memories, Tang Yin could confirm that he was a member of the Countercurrent Flow, but he did not find any memories regarding his superior or his other accomplices. His superior controlled his work using letters, placed the letter in a concealed location beforehand, then took it and acted according to the contents of the letter.

These assassins, they had never met before, but they had all received the same order and temporarily gathered together, hiding in the forest between the Jiqiao Manor and the Jiqiao Manor. Their goal was also very clear, which was to make Xuan Wang die here, as for why they wanted to kill Xuan Wang, they were completely unaware, but according to the the letter, once they were captured, they would definitely be assigned by the Jiqiao Manor.

Through the assassin's memories, Tang Yin had only obtained two pieces of useful information. Firstly, he had found out about Countercurrent Flow. Secondly, the other party's goal was to kill Xuan Wang, and he also had the intention to frame Jiqiao Manor. In addition, Tang Yin could also feel the unforgettable hatred this assassin had towards his Feng Country, as well as the strong hope of repayment towards his country.

The power of hatred and faith could make a person extremely powerful. Even when they were being tortured, they would still refuse to admit it.

After an unknown period of time, Tang Yin slowly opened his eyes and exhaled a long breath at the same time.

Cheng Jin rushed forward and asked: "King, this assassin ?"

Without waiting for him to finish speaking, Tang Yin laughed bitterly: "Zhang Xin's guess might not be accurate, but he did say something that is correct. The assassination of Master Xuan is very complicated ?"
